APC National Chairman, Dr. Abdullahi Ganduje, has revealed that the party is working with the National Assembly to facilitate voting rights for Nigerians in the diaspora. Speaking at the inauguration of APC’s France chapter executive committee in Paris, Ganduje highlighted the significance of diaspora unity in supporting President Tinubu’s economic reforms, which he described as necessary but initially painful. He praised diaspora efforts in expanding the party’s influence and maintaining party stability, contrasting it with internal crises in opposition parties.

The newly appointed Chairlady of the France chapter, Hajia Amina Musa Baba Suzuki, emphasized the diaspora’s dual role as economic contributors and political stakeholders, urging the administration to actualize diaspora voting. The event was attended by key APC figures and supporters across Europe.
